Story of Justice: Claire’s benefits are terminated for not having access to her mailbox

Claire’s benefits are terminated for not having access to her mailbox

Background

On a Tuesday morning, Claire*, a struggling senior, received a letter from the Florida Department of Children and Families (DCF). The letter explained they were terminating her food stamp benefits for failure to reapply on time. It all stemmed from an ongoing dispute Claire had with her landlord, who in retaliation denied the senior access to her mailbox. As a result of being denied access to her mailbox, Claire’s food stamp benefits were terminated by the DCF for failure to timely reapply. Due to the dispute, the Landlord not only decided not to renew Claire’s lease which was set to expire in 6 months but filed an eviction action against her.

Assistance

DCF mailed a recertification letter to Claire advising her to reapply by a certain deadline. However, since she was still being denied access to her mailbox, she was unable to reapply by the deadline. Finding herself in a bad situation, Claire reached out to Coast to Coast Legal Aid of South Florida (CCLA) for free legal assistance with her case.

Prior to contacting CCLA, Claire had tried to recertify and provided DCF with a copy of her expired lease which DCF rejected. CCLA contacted DCF to advocate on the behalf of Claire as to why she was unable to reapply on time for the benefits.

Why It Matters

After weeks of assistance and representation, CCLA was able to get DCF to reinstate the senior’s food stamp benefits. DCF reinstated Claire’s regular monthly food stamp allotment of $230 and paid her $900 in back benefits. Claire also received assistance from friends and family to move to a new location, where she would not have to deal with the abusive landlord anymore. Needless to say, Claire was very thankful to CCLA for guiding her through this troublesome time in her life.
